What Are Cookers and Hobs?
Before we dive into the specifics, it is essential to understand what cookers and hobs are. While typically used interchangeably, they describe different home appliances in the realm of cooking.

Cookers: Often referred to as varieties or ranges, these are the bigger home appliances that typically integrate an [Oven uk](https://ovenshobs11370.ivasdesign.com/62508998/everything-you-need-to-learn-about-electric-oven-hob) and a hob. Cookers can be powered by gas, electricity, or even wood. They are developed to handle numerous cooking tasks, including baking, boiling, and roasting.

Hobs: A hob, on the other hand, typically refers to the cooking surface area where pots and pans are positioned to prepare food. Hobs can be incorporated into cookers or [hob](https://ovens-and-hobs09088.azuria-wiki.com/2321027/the_worst_advice_we_ve_seen_about_online_oven_online_oven) can be standalone units. They can likewise use numerous technologies, such as gas flames or electrical induction.

Hobs likewise feature a range of choices that cater to various cooking styles and preferences.
1. Gas Hobs
Benefits:
Offers immediate heat controlFlame visibility helps in adjusting cooking temperature levels
Downsides:
Requires venting and appropriate installationCan be harder to clean than other types2. Electric Hobs
Advantages:
Flat surface is simpler to clean upCan provide constant heat circulation
Disadvantages:
Slower to react to temperature level changesCan be less energy efficient3. Induction Hobs
Benefits:
Fast heating and energy-efficientSafe, as they heat up just when pots and pans is present
Drawbacks:

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: Can I use any cookware on induction hobs?
A: No, induction hobs need specific pots and pans made from ferrous metals. Inspect for compatibility before purchasing.
Q2: Are gas cookers much safer than electric cookers?
A: Both types have safety features, but gas cookers can present dangers if not set up or kept correctly. Always follow safety guidelines.
Q3: Are range cookers worth the financial investment?
A: If you cook large meals regularly or enjoy amusing guests, a range cooker may be a worthwhile investment.
Q4: How do I tidy my hob successfully?
A: Cleaning methods depend on the kind of hob. Gas hobs may need disassembly, while glass induction hobs can be cleaned down with specialized cleaners.
